Kris Wu, also known as Wu Yifan, is a former member of EXO (stage name Kris) and was once a top star in China before his crime got exposed.

Kris Wu’s Biography

  • Real Name: Li Jiaheng, later legally changed to Wu Yifan (吴亦凡)
  • Stage Name: Kris Wu (Kris when under EXO)
  • Date of Birth: November 6, 1990
  • Place of Birth: Guangzhou, Guangdong, China.
  • Zodiac sign: Scorpio
  • Height: 187.8 cm (6’2″)

Kris Wu’s Career

Debut & Departure from EXO

In 2012, EXO, the group that heralded the third generation of K-pop, officially debuted. The group launched with 12 members: 8 Koreans and 4 Chinese. SM Entertainment’s initial strategy was to “expand” EXO in the domestic market and the highly promising Chinese market. The 4 Chinese members included Kris Wu (Wu Yifan), Luhan, Tao (Huang Zitao), and Lay (Zhang Yixing).

With its musical prowess and a lineup of members more beautiful than flowers, EXO quickly rose to fame, leading the Hallyu wave. Among the members, Kris Wu stood out with his rap and dance skills. His cold, god-like appearance captivated fangirls. In the early days, Kris Wu was one of the most fan-attracting members.

Amid EXO’s immense popularity with the national hits “Growl” and “Overdose,” three Chinese members—Kris, Luhan, and Tao—filed lawsuits against SM in 2014 and returned to China. Although they lost the lawsuits and had to compensate SM, their return to their “homeland” also paved the way for their careers to flourish, particularly for Kris Wu.

Capitalizing on the existing allure of being a K-pop idol, Kris Wu actively participated in various entertainment activities, from music and films to reality shows and fashion. After a few idol dramas, Kris Wu elevated his reputation to the level of a “top-tier” star in the Chinese entertainment industry.

The former EXO member was dubbed one of the “Four Major Traffic Stars,” alongside Luhan, Li Yifeng, and Yang Yang. At his peak, Kris Wu had over 50 million fans on Weibo.

With his growing fame, Kris Wu secured numerous lucrative contracts and consistently made it to the list of China’s top 10 celebrities by Forbes for several consecutive years. According to Forbes in 2017, Kris Wu’s annual income reached 150 million yuan (over 500 billion VND).

Kris Wu also expanded his music career internationally, frequently performing in the United States.

From Top Star to Criminal

However, Kris Wu’s glory didn’t last forever. In July 2021, the entertainment industry was rocked by Kris Wu’s sexual scandal. The top idol was accused by internet celebrity Du Meizhu of promiscuity, sexual assault of minors, and slandering colleagues.

Kris Wu faced an unprecedented wave of boycotts, and his assets were frozen. Facing legal troubles, Kris Wu was sentenced to 11 years and 6 months for rape and an additional 1 year and 10 months for other crimes, along with deportation from China.

Dissatisfied with the verdict, Kris Wu filed an appeal. However, in November 2023, the Beijing No. 3 Intermediate People’s Court rejected Kris Wu’s appeal and upheld the original sentence. Currently, the once “traffic star” is still serving his sentence.

After entering prison, information about Kris Wu continues to draw significant public attention. In October 2023, a Chinese program updated the public on Kris Wu’s life in prison, revealing that the former EXO member had returned to composing music and even participated in talent competitions within the prison.

Kris Wu’s final release as a singer was the song “B.M”, while his final acting project was supposed to be “The Journey of Flower” before the reveal of his numerous crime. The project reportedly found another actor to replace Kris and was set to be re-filmed.

Kris Wu’s Trivia

Kris Wu’s parents split when he was still a baby and he has never met his biological father, nor does he has any interest in connecting with his father. After his parents divorced, Kris Wu took his mother’s surname.

Before he turned 10, Kris was constantly being moved between Gansu (his grandparents’ hometown) and Guangzhou (his hometown). At the age of 10, he moved to Vancouver, British Columbia, Canada with his mother, and eventually became a trainee at SM Entertain in 2008.

Kris Wu is fluent in 4 languages: English, Cantonese, Mandarin, and Korean. He is also good at basketball.
